Rice Pudding in a Bread Maker

A classic dessert made easy with a bread maker, so you can keep your hands free. No need to constantly stir to keep it from sticking.

Steps
- 1
Once you have all the ingredients ready, start by adding them to the bread maker pan. Add the milk, heavy cream, rice, lemon zest, and cinnamon sticks. (You can also add the sugar now, but I prefer to add it later when there’s less time left.)
- 2
Set the bread maker to the jam program; on my machine, it’s program number 11 and runs for 1 hour and 20 minutes.
- 3
After about 20 minutes, I like to remove the cinnamon sticks. Pause the program, take them out with tongs, and restart the program.
- 4
When there are about 30 minutes left in the program, add the sugar. If you already added it in step 1, you can skip this step.
- 5
Let the rice pudding cool to room temperature, then refrigerate for a few hours. Serve with ground cinnamon sprinkled on top and enjoy.
